The fruit which arises from many free ovaries of a single flower is known as

A

Simple fruit

B

Aggregate fruit

C

Multiple fruit

D

Composite fruit

Text Solution

AI Generated Solution

The correct Answer is:
**Step-by-Step Solution:** 1. **Understanding the Question**: The question asks about the type of fruit that arises from many free ovaries of a single flower. 2. **Identifying Key Terms**: - "Many free ovaries" indicates that there are multiple ovaries present. - "Single flower" suggests that all these ovaries are part of one flower. 3. **Types of Fruits**: - **Simple Fruit**: This type of fruit develops from a single ovary of a single flower. - **Aggregate Fruit**: This type of fruit develops from multiple ovaries of a single flower. - **Multiple Fruit**: This type of fruit develops from the ovaries of multiple flowers or an entire inflorescence. 4. **Analyzing the Options**: - The first option, **Simple Fruit**, is incorrect because it arises from only one ovary. - The second option, **Aggregate Fruit**, fits the description as it arises from many free ovaries of a single flower. - The third option, **Multiple Fruit**, is also incorrect as it arises from multiple flowers. 5. **Conclusion**: Based on the definitions and analysis, the correct answer is **Aggregate Fruit**. **Final Answer**: The fruit which arises from many free ovaries of a single flower is known as **Aggregate Fruit**. ---
